Common Beech Tree Pruning Jobs
Beech Tree Pruning Services - Proper pruning encourages healthy growth and maintains tree shape.
Structural Pruning - Removes dead or damaged branches to improve safety and stability.
Thinning - Reduces dense foliage to increase sunlight penetration and airflow.
Crown Reduction - Decreases overall tree height and spread for clearance and aesthetic balance.
Formative Pruning - Shapes young trees to promote strong structure as they mature.
Maintenance Pruning - Keeps trees healthy and attractive through regular trimming.
Beech Tree Pruning Questions
What is beech tree pruning? Beech tree pruning involves removing dead or overgrown branches to promote healthy growth and maintain the tree’s shape.
When is the best time to prune a beech tree? The ideal time for pruning is during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
Why should beech trees be pruned regularly? Regular pruning helps prevent disease, improves safety, and encourages a strong, balanced structure.
What are common reasons for pruning beech trees? Common reasons include removing damaged branches, controlling size, and enhancing overall appearance.
